sql >> Databáze >  >> RDS >> Mysql

Vkládání informací z databáze mySQL do pole JavaScript

Dobře, mějte své .php echo json_encode('name of your php array');

Pak na straně javascriptu by váš ajax měl vypadat nějak takto:

$.ajax({
        data:       "query string to send to your php file if you need it",
        url:        "youphpfile.php",
        datatype:   "json",
        success:    function(data, textStatus, xhr) {
                        data = JSON.parse(xhr.responseText);
                        for (i=0; i<data.length; i++) {
                        alert(data[i]); //this should tell you if your pulling the right information in

                        }
        });

možná nahraďte data.length 3 nebo tak něco, pokud máte hodně dat...pokud získáváte správná data, použijte yourJSArray.push(data[i]); Jsem si jistý, že ve skutečnosti existuje přímější způsob...



  1. Automaticky vytvořit tabulku mysql pomocí StrongLoop

  2. jak znovu vytvořit frontu wf_java_deferred

  3. Odesílání e-mailů uživatelům yahoo a hotmail?

  4. Převod řádků s příliš mnoha hodnotami na sloupce